【问题标题】:How to kill svchost.exe process permanently in Windows Server 2008如何在 Windows Server 2008 中永久终止 svchost.exe 进程
【发布时间】:2026-01-22 16:00:01
【问题描述】:

我有 AWS we ec2 服务器,其中进程 svchost.exe 正在消耗大量内存。 我想永久终止该进程。该怎么做?

【问题讨论】:

    标签: windows amazon-ec2 localhost


    【解决方案1】:

    svchost.exe 是一个通用 service host 进程。确定消耗内存的实际托管服务,并根据相关服务采取适当的措施。

    查看当前在svchost.exe下运行了哪些服务

    • 通过右键单击任务栏打开任务管理器,然后单击启动任务管理器。

    • 单击“进程”选项卡。

    • 单击显示所有用户的进程。需要管理员权限 如果系统提示您输入管理员密码或确认,请输入密码或提供确认。

    • 右键单击 svchost.exe 的实例,然后单击转到服务。与流程关联的服务在“服务”选项卡上突出显示。

    【讨论】:

      【解决方案2】:
      1. 在开始菜单的搜索框中输入“资源监视器”。
      2. 在 CPU 选项卡下。
      3. 然后展开进程。
      4. 你会看到很多进程,检查所有 svchost.exe 进程。
      5. 然后展开服务,现在它被上面检查的进程过滤了。
      6. 现在您必须停止服务部分中的所有服务(一项一项),然后选择停止服务。

      我们可以尝试停止 svchost.exe。

      希望对你有帮助

      【讨论】:

        【解决方案3】:

        按照这些步骤并永久停止此服务
        1.Windows+R
        2.输入 services.msc
        3.在列表中搜索superfetch
        4.点击停止
        5.右键点击进入设置 5.将其禁用而不是自动
        完成重启。

        【讨论】: